
Профессия помощник веб программиста

Помощник веб программиста – это специалист, работающий в области веб-разработки и предоставляющий поддержку главному программисту или команде разработчиков. Это важная роль в создании веб-приложений, сайтов и других цифровых продуктов, поскольку помощник веб программиста активно участвует в различных этапах проекта, содействуя его успешной реализации.
Чем занимается?
Помощник веб программиста осуществляет ряд ключевых функций, направленных на поддержку и помощь главному веб программисту или команде разработчиков. Он может быть ответственен за следующие области:
- 1. Поддержка и сопровождение проектов: Помощник веб программиста выполняет задачи, связанные с технической поддержкой разрабатываемых веб-приложений, исправлением ошибок и обновлением функционала.
2. Помощь в разработке кода: В рамках своих обязанностей помощник веб программиста может участвовать в создании и редактировании кода, работе с базами данных, а также внедрении новых функций или модулей.
3. Тестирование и отладка: Помощник веб программиста помогает в проведении тестирования уже разработанных решений, выявлении и устранении ошибок, а также оптимизации производительности приложений.
4. Участие в совещаниях и взаимодействие с заказчиками: В зависимости от организационной структуры, помощник веб программиста может принимать участие в совещаниях, обсуждениях проектов и взаимодействии с заказчиками для уточнения требований к продукту.
5. Саморазвитие и обучение: Работа помощником веб программиста является отличным стартовым этапом для самостоятельной карьеры веб-разработчика. Поэтому важно продолжать обучение, изучать новые технологии и методики программирования.
Какие специализации и виды профессии есть?

Помощник веб программиста может специализироваться в различных областях веб-разработки. Вот некоторые виды профессии, которыми может заниматься помощник веб программиста:
- Фронтенд-разработка: помощник веб программиста фронтенда участвует в создании пользовательского интерфейса и клиентской части веб-приложений с использованием HTML, CSS, JavaScript и других технологий.
- Бекенд-разработка: помощник веб программиста бекенда занимается созданием серверной части веб-приложений, работой с базами данных, разработкой API и обработкой запросов.
- Full-stack разработка: помощник веб программиста full-stack работает как на фронтенде, так и на бекенде, обладая знаниями и опытом в обеих областях веб-разработки.
- UX/UI дизайн и разработка: помощник веб программиста UX/UI занимается созданием удобного и привлекательного дизайна веб-приложений, а также разработкой пользовательского опыта.
- Тестирование и QA: помощник веб программиста по тестированию занимается тестированием функционала веб-приложений, выявлением и исправлением ошибок, а также оптимизацией производительности.
Каждая из этих специализаций требует определенных навыков и знаний, поэтому помощник веб программиста может выбрать тот путь, который наиболее соответствует его интересам и профессиональным целям. Важно помнить, что развитие веб-разработчика – это непрерывный процесс обучения и совершенствования, поэтому саморазвитие и изучение новых технологий являются ключевыми аспектами успешной карьеры в данной сфере.
Как работают?
Помощник веб программиста - это специалист, который поддерживает и оказывает помощь в работе веб-программисту. Работа таких помощников может проходить в различных форматах - они могут работать в штате компании, быть наемными сотрудниками веб-студии или работать на фрилансе.
В штате компании помощник веб программиста может заниматься разнообразными задачами, начиная от административной работы (ведение документации, аналитика) и заканчивая помощью в написании и отладке кода. Также им может быть поручено тестирование и оптимизация веб-приложений, составление отчетов, обучение новичков в команде.
В веб-студии помощник веб программиста часто участвует в проектах по созданию и запуску веб-сайтов и веб-приложений. Они могут выполнять задачи по верстке, поддержке баз данных, интеграции дизайна и разработки функционала. Помощник веб программиста может работать под непосредственным руководством опытного программиста, помогая ему в решении технических задач и в процессе обучения.
Многие помощники веб программистов предпочитают работать удаленно. Благодаря интернету и специальным инструментам удаленной работы, они могут эффективно справляться со своими задачами, не находясь физически в офисе компании. Это дает им большую гибкость в планировании рабочего времени и возможность работать на проектах из разных стран и регионов.
Кому подойдет профессия?

Профессия помощника веб программиста подойдет людям, увлеченным технологиями, программированием и веб-разработкой. Она также подходит тем, кто хочет начать карьеру в сфере информационных технологий, но еще не имеет достаточного опыта для работы непосредственно веб-программистом.
Люди, умеющие хорошо ориентироваться в информационных технологиях, обладающие логическим мышлением и умеющие быстро учиться, могут успешно заниматься профессией помощника веб программиста. Важно умение работать в команде, следовать инструкциям и быть ответственным за свою работу.
Одним из ключевых качеств успешного помощника веб программиста является дружелюбное отношение к обучению и желание совершенствовать свои навыки в области программирования. Они должны быть готовы к тому, что их работа будет включать в себя как объемные и сложные задачи, так и рутинные операции, требующие внимательности и точности.
«Успех в профессии помощника веб программиста зависит от постоянного развития и обучения. Стремитесь быть лучше с каждым новым проектом».
Помощникам веб программиста важно быть готовыми к тому, что их работа требует постоянного обучения и изучения новых технологий и инструментов, т.к. это поможет им расти профессионально и добиваться успеха в своей карьере.
Сколько зарабатывает?
Заработок помощника веб программиста зависит от различных факторов, таких как уровень квалификации, опыт работы, регион проживания и размер компании. В среднем помощники веб программистов получают достойное вознаграждение за свою работу. Рассмотрим статистику заработной платы помощника веб программиста в крупных городах России.
Город | Минимальная зарплата | Средняя зарплата | Максимальная зарплата |
---|---|---|---|
Москва | от 60 000 руб. | 100 000 руб. | до 150 000 руб. |
Санкт-Петербург | от 50 000 руб. | 80 000 руб. | до 120 000 руб. |
Екатеринбург | от 40 000 руб. | 60 000 руб. | до 90 000 руб. |
Новосибирск | от 35 000 руб. | 55 000 руб. | до 80 000 руб. |
Как видно из таблицы, помощники веб программистов могут рассчитывать на достаточно стабильную и конкурентоспособную заработную плату. Эта профессия востребована на рынке труда, поэтому специалисты в этой области имеют хорошие перспективы в плане уровня дохода.
Какие перспективы карьерного роста?
Профессия помощника веб программиста открывает широкие возможности для карьерного развития в области веб-разработки. С приобретением опыта и навыков помощник веб программиста может рассчитывать на следующие перспективы:
- Продвижение до веб программиста. После накопления достаточного опыта и знаний в области программирования помощник может стать полноценным веб разработчиком, что откроет ему доступ к более сложным задачам и проектам.
- Специализация на конкретных технологиях. Помощник веб программиста может выбрать узкую специализацию в какой-либо области веб-разработки, такую как фронтенд, бэкенд, мобильные приложения и другие, что позволит ему стать экспертом в своей области.
- Руководящие позиции. При наличии руководящих качеств и опыта работы с проектами, помощник веб программиста может сделать карьеру на позиции технического директора, тимлида или менеджера проекта в IT-компании.
- Фриланс и удаленная работа. С развитием онлайн-платформ для работы на удаленных проектах, помощник веб программиста может стать успешным фрилансером, работая на заказчиков со всего мира.
- Обучение и консультирование. При наличии хороших коммуникативных навыков и умения передавать знания помощник веб программиста может стать наставником, преподавателем или консультантом в области веб-разработки.
Какие инструменты / технологии использует для работы
Для выполнения своих задач помощник веб программиста использует разнообразные инструменты и технологии, которые помогают ему эффективно работать над веб-проектами. Среди них наиболее популярными являются:
- HTML и CSS. Эти языки используются для создания структуры и дизайна веб-страниц.
- JavaScript. Язык программирования, который обеспечивает интерактивность веб-сайтов.
- Фреймворки. Например, React, Angular, Vue.js и другие, упрощающие разработку веб-приложений.
- Системы управления версиями. Например, Git, который помогает отслеживать изменения в коде и управлять ими.
- Среды разработки. Например, Visual Studio Code, Sublime Text, IntelliJ IDEA и др., облегчающие написание и отладку кода.
- Базы данных. Знание SQL для работы с базами данных, такими как MySQL, PostgreSQL, MongoDB и другими.
- Оптимизация. Инструменты для оптимизации кода, изображений, загрузки страниц и улучшения производительности веб-приложений.
- Тестирование. Фреймворки для автоматизированного тестирования кода, например, Jest, Mocha, Selenium и т.д.
Эффективное владение этими инструментами и технологиями позволит помощнику веб программиста успешно выполнять задачи по разработке и поддержке веб-проектов, а также обеспечит ему карьерный рост в сфере веб-разработки.
Какое образование нужно для работы?
Для работы в качестве помощника веб программиста часто требуется образование в области информационных технологий или компьютерных наук. Хотя иногда можно найти позиции, где ключевым критерием является опыт работы или навыки веб-разработки. Однако, чтобы более успешно развиваться в данной сфере и рассматривать более специализированные должности, образование все же будет полезным.
Наиболее распространенным образовательным требованием является бакалаврский или магистерский диплом по информационным технологиям, компьютерным наукам, веб-разработке или смежной области. При этом важно, чтобы обучающая программа включала в себя изучение языков программирования, веб-технологий, баз данных и других основных принципов разработки веб-сайтов.
Помимо формального обучения, важным дополнением может служить прохождение курсов и сертификаций по специализированным темам веб-разработки. Такие дополнительные образовательные программы помогут углубить знания и навыки в конкретных областях, что будет являться плюсом при поиске работы и профессиональном росте. Также стоит обратить внимание на учебные проекты, стажировки и практику в компаниях, где можно попрактиковаться и применить полученные знания на практике.
В некоторых случаях работодатели могут также предъявлять требования к знанию определенных языков программирования или фреймворков, что также следует учитывать при выборе образовательной программы или самостоятельном обучении. Помимо технических навыков, важными качествами для работы в данной сфере являются аналитическое мышление, творческий подход к решению задач, коммуникабельность и умение работать в команде.
Таким образом, для работы в качестве помощника веб программиста рекомендуется иметь образование в области информационных технологий или компьютерных наук, дополненное профильными курсами и сертификациями. Опыт работы, прохождение стажировок и учебных проектов также могут быть полезны для начала карьеры в веб-разработке.